Okay Lester, you wanted a few more examples of how men and women bring different qualities to child rearing on account of biological gender effects particular to their sex.
I could mention for example...
Father-absent aggression in boys
Fatherless boys as might exist in a home where parents are divorced exhibit greater levels of aggression encompassing anti-social behaviour than pertains in homes where the father was present. This was shown in a study by Santrock J W 1977 Effects of father absence on sex-typed behaviours on male children - Journal of Genetic Psychology.
Father-absent early heterosexual behavour in girls
Compared to girls brought up in a nuclear family where mother and father are both present teenage girls whose fathers are absent through divorce exhibit early heterosexual behaviour and attention-seeking from males. This was found in a study by Hetherington E M 1972 Effects of father absence on personality development in adolescent daughters - Development Psychology.
Child Intellectual advancement from parental role-reversal
Where the traditional roles of parents are reversed so that the father becomes the primary carer a child's intellectual development is enhanced and the enhancement is greater in girls than in boys. This was the conclusion of a study by Radin N 1982 Primary caregiving and role-sharing fathers - Child Development.

Not to mention that divorce seems to be a central theme in those examples, and that's not the best comparison because of the stress and high emotion involved in such situations.
A child simply not having been breast fed, and a child in the middle of a parental conflict — possibly thrust into the role of pawn where one or both parents use him/her as a bludgeon against the other — are two very different models. The latter is invariably going to manifest a more profound emotional/behavioral response than the former.
